To run this action-packed indie title smoothly, an entry-level GPU like the GTX 1650 or RX 6500 XT is recommended. These graphics cards can handle the game at 1080p with medium settings, providing a good balance between performance and visual quality. Given the game's 2D graphics and relatively low system requirements, even older GPUs might manage to run it at lower resolutions, but they may struggle with frame rates during intense action sequences.
For players looking for a better experience, upgrading to a mid-range GPU, such as a GTX 1660 or RX 6600, will allow for higher settings and improved performance at 1440p. This setup not only enhances the visuals but also ensures smoother gameplay, especially when summoning allies and navigating through the game’s challenges. Overall, this title is quite accessible, making it a great option for casual gamers and those with budget-friendly systems.
